Gould Advance Ltd.
Hainault, Essex

Gould Advance was the result of Gould (USA) buying Advance Electronics Ltd. in about 1973.

Gould Advance continued to design and market the Advance range of equipment under the new brand name until 1982 when the company regained independence in a management buyout.

This is what a guest has sent us:

In fact Gould, an American company supplying electronics to the US armements industry, bought out Advance Electronics in order to have a European base for its electronic guidance systems. I was a wireman working for the small Service dept that repaired (and built the prototype) oscilloscopes and other test equipment sold under the Advance label.

Gould bought out the firm in 1975 and many of the engineers and technicians working for Advance before the buy out quit the firm because of the arms connection. It has to be said that Gould had helped the US government during the Vietnam war and many if not all those who worked for Advance were staunchly against the war in South East Asia.

I myself worked for the company from 1973, (just after Ted Heaths catastrophic 3 day week) until 1975 when I left to go to a competitor.
